, one upcoming farmers' market in Toronto is adopting a Pay-What-You-Choose model, which aims to promote affordability by ensuring all customers have access to healthy food regardless of their financial situation.will allow customers to pay an amount they can afford for fresh produce, starting at a minimum of $5 up to a market rate of $20 or any amount in between.

"The goal is to create a more equitable and just food system where everyone can get their fair share of fresh produce." Customers are also welcome to donate to someone else's basket, with all proceeds from the market being directed back to the cost of food.
